It had a nice plot and I loved the ending! :DOathbreaker (A faery tale) OverviewOonzil Windlestraw, a pixie with a serious temper problem, befriends a wizard and his eagle familiar. The trio are forced into fantastic dramatic action when a human fairy hunter nabs a fae girl with the intent of grinding her into pixie dust for profit. This is a 30 page story with another full, flash fiction story called 'The Blood of Coldfrost' included in the file. This is the perfect read for fantasy fans who are inbetween large novels. It has plenty of pixie-fighting, eagle-riding action and lots of tense excitment.
